What is a Cover Letter?

A brief introduction letter that goes with your CV is known as a cover letter. The purpose of a cover letter is to introduce yourself and provide additional information about your skills and experience. It should be tailored to the company you are applying for, so it can show why you are the best person for the job.

How do a resume and cover letter differ from one another?

The goal of a resume is to show that you are qualified for the position in question. The goal of a cover letter is to explain why you are qualified and what makes you stand out from other candidates.

Cover letters are often used as an opportunity to sell yourself, which can include highlighting or downplaying certain aspects of your resume, such as gaps in employment history or qualifications things can be unrelated to the job.

How to Make Your Resume Stand Out from Others

The first step in making your resume stand out from the rest is to have a resume that is tailored to your desired position. Tailoring your resume will help you make it more relevant for the job that you are applying for.

Let Jasper.ai help you craft the perfect resume letter today!

The second step in making your resume stand out from others is to have a resume that has a clear and concise summary of your skills and experience. This will help employers know more about you without having to read through all of the details on your resume.

The third step in making your resume stand out from others is to have a customized cover letter with every application. This will show employers that you are serious about this position and want it as much as they do.

The fourth step in making your resume stand out from others is to list any awards, accreditations, and licenses you have that may be relevant to this position.

The Types of Resumes And Which to Use When

The most common types of resumes are:

  • Chronological,

  • Functional,

  • And a combination resume.

A chronological resume is a list of your work experience in reverse chronological order. This type of resume should be used for someone who has been in the same industry for a long time.

A functional resume is a list of skills and accomplishments without any mention of work history. This type of resume is usually used by people who have gaps in their employment history or who have been out of the workforce for an extended period.

A combination resume combines both skills and accomplishments with work experience. It can be either chronological or functional depending on what works best for you.

Examples of the Professional Experience Section on Your Resume

The professional experience section on your resume examples is a great way to showcase your skills and talents. It is also an opportunity to show employers how you have contributed to the company.

The professional experience section on your resume examples should be written in reverse chronological order, starting from the most recent job and going back in time. It should include at least three positions with the most recent position first.

Let Jasper.ai help you craft the perfect resume letter today!

When writing this section, it is important to avoid using vague statements or cliche phrases such as “responsible for.” Instead, try to use active language that gives specific details about how you contributed and what you were in charge of.

In addition, it’s important to include details about what you learned from each of these positions and how they will help you in future jobs.

The following are four tips for interviewing that will increase your chances of success:

1. Research the company and the job thoroughly before calling or going in for an interview. You should have a list of questions prepared, including what is expected of a candidate like you, how much they pay, and the working hours. You can get ready for the interview with the aid of this research.

2. Be in the right mindset going into an interview, so that you can be your best and most creative self; this means being positive about yourself and your abilities.

3. Take care of yourself during the day before an interview so that you are ready to go when it actually comes around; get enough sleep, eat healthy food, and do things you enjoy.

4. When applying online, include your resume and cover letter in the body of the email so that there is no confusion about how to get in contact with you.
